在Rails中根据市场(国家)加载YAML文件

时间:2018-08-13 17:55:39

标签: ruby-on-rails ruby-on-rails-4 e-commerce

我正在使用一个包含卖方和买方的Marketplace应用程序,目前该应用程序仅限于一种全球货币。市场所有者还希望将其市场扩展到英国。该应用程序必须能够让美国和GB的卖家都列出他们的产品,并且该应用程序需要动态地根据国家/地区选择货币。

我认为可行的想法是实现与rails-i18n gem相同的概念,后者在很多情况下都是根据浏览器语言设置Apps语言的。

我认为使用基于地理位置的ip地址定位国家/地区,然后在每个用户部分设置或调用该国家/地区的货币Yaml文件都可以,但是我不知道如何实现。

反正我能做到吗?

0 个答案:

没有答案